How Our Residential Water Damage Restoration Process Works
We don't just restore your property, we use science to bring it back to life.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ure every inch of your home is dry and safe. We start by assessing the damage, then contain it to prevent further spread. Next, we use specialized equipment to dry the area, and finally, we sanitize and deodorize to leave your home smelling fresh and clean.
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ive within 60 minutes and assess the damage to find out the best course of action. We'll cont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and ensure your safety.
Equipment Setup and Drying
We'll set up specialized equipment to dry the area quickly and efficiently. This includes powerful fans, dehumidifiers, and moisture-reading sensors to ensure every inch of your home is dry.
Sanitizing and Deodorizing
Once the area is dry, we'll sanitize and deodorize to leave your home smelling fresh and clean. This is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Final Inspection and Clean-up
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and safe. We'll also clean up any debris or materials removed during the restoration process.

Residential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ak under the sink |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with some basic plumbing tools.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ment and expertise to contain and dry the area. |
| Musty odors in the attic | No | Yes | It may show mold growth, which needs professional removal and prevention measures. |
| Warped flooring in the kitchen | Maybe | Yes | It may be a sign of water damage or high humidity, which needs professional assessment and drying. |
| Small water stain on the ceiling | No | Yes | It may be a sign of water damage or a leaky roof, which needs professional inspection and repair. |
| Visible water damage on the walls | No | Yes | It may show a bigger problem, such as a burst pipe or a faulty appliance, which needs professional assessment and repair. |

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ost in Bryson City, NC
The cost of Residential Water Damage Restoration var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the area.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Equipment Setup and Drying |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, and drying time |
| Sanitizing and Deodorizing |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of sanitizing and deodorizing needed |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of clean-up needed |
| More Services (e.g., mold removal, carpet replacement) | $1,000 - $10,000 | Severity of damage, type of service needed, and labor costs |
